As global geopolitics evolves, new frameworks and alliances are emerging. Recently, India has joined the US-led initiative known as Pax Silica, drawing attention from analysts and policymakers alike. This strategic partnership aims not only to improve international relations but also to promote peace and stability in a rapidly changing world.
Pax Silica is a diplomatic initiative spearheaded by the United States, focusing on enhancing collaborations among democracies to address issues related to technology, trade, and security. The term “Pax” refers to peace, implying that the initiative aims to foster a peaceful global order through cooperative frameworks. With the increasing influence of authoritarian regimes, the need for resilient democratic alliances has never been more pressing.
India's participation in Pax Silica marks a significant shift in its foreign policy. As a country with a complex geopolitical landscape, India's alignment with this initiative reflects its commitment to strengthening ties with democratic nations while navigating its relationships with more autocratic regimes.
